Mr, John Porter met With an<br />

accident that proved fatal while assisting<br />

in the construction of a silo<br />

at the John Greenley home, Mr. Porter<br />

was at one time a member of our<br />

church, <strong>and</strong> the services were conducted<br />

by our pastor. <strong>The</strong> services<br />

were largely attended. Our Sabbath<br />

School attendance recently reached<br />

the one hundred mark. Miss Olive<br />

Jamison, a nurse in the Clay Center<br />

Hospital, recently enjoyed a two<br />

weeks vacation with the home folks.<br />

Mr. Clark Young, a representative of<br />

the Cooper College, was in our vicinity<br />

<strong>and</strong> made a date for the College<br />

Quartette at the Hebron school house<br />

for the evening of June 24, <strong>The</strong> farmers<br />

are all busy in the harvest fields.<br />

Wheat <strong>and</strong> oats are good <strong>and</strong> corn<br />

<strong>and</strong> feed doing well.<br />
